Which sentence is correct ???

6 years ago
Hey, I'm from Berlin, Germany and this city will be in the history books for being not able to build/finish an airport. (Maybe you've heart about the BER Airport). Anyway, a tourist asked me yesterday how much money already has gone into this project. I didn't know how many billions exactly but I wanted to say one of these sentences:

1) Building this airport has been taking eye-watering amounts of money.
2) Building this airport has taken eye-watering amounts of money.
3) This airport has cost eye-watering amounts of money so far.

Any advice ?